Compression Force Display
Two LED Displays on the Compression Device show the
compression force through the range of 10 lb to 67.4 lb (44.5 N
to 300 N) in 1 lb (4.4 N) increments.
Compression Force Display Accuracy
Compression Thickness Display
Two LED Displays on Compression Device measures between 0
and 15 cm above image receptor in 0.1 cm increments. The
display is visible from both sides of the patient.
Compression Thickness Accuracy
±0.5 cm for thicknesses between 0.5 cm and 15 cm
Compression paddles are transparent. The paddles are
composed of polycarbonate. The paddles provide a parallel plane
to the image receptor and do not deflect by more than 1 cm
difference from any surface providing compression under 25 lb
(111.1 N) of compression force (except for F.A.S.T. paddles.).
The paddles are adjustable to provide the focal spot,
compression device and image receptor alignment requirement.
